Bad Bunny’s Atlanta Concert Was Allegedly Targeted For Mass Shooting By Man Who Wanted To Kill Minorities & Start A ‘Race War’
Bad Bunny‘s concert in Atlanta last month was targeted by a man from Arizona who wanted to fatally shoot Black people and other minorities, starting a “race war.”
Mark Adams Prieto has been indicted for firearms trafficking, transfer of a firearm for use in a hate crime and possession of an unregistered firearm on Tuesday (June 13). The charges come after he unknowingly sold weapons to an undercover federal agent between January and May, to help him carry out the attack, according to a press release from the Arizona District Attorney’s office.
Local law enforcement intervened and stopped Mark Adams Prieto on May 14 as he was driving toward New Mexico from Arizona.
Authorities said in the release that he “was in possession of seven firearms and was taken into federal custody. Law enforcement then executed a search warrant at his home in Prescott,” where they seized even more firearms.
He’s said to have been targeting one of Bad Bunny’s concerts at Atlanta’s State Farm Arena, which were on May 14 and May 15.
Authorities began investigating Mark Adams Prieto after getting a tip from an anonymous source. The individual revealed to the FBI in Phoenix that Prieto said he wanted to incite a “race war.” They alleged that over the last three years Prieto, who was a vendor at gun shows, told them multiple times that he wanted to specifically target Black, Jewish, and Muslim people, according to an affidavit. The source said in the court documents,
“Prieto believes that martial law will be implemented shortly after the 2024 election and that a mass shooting should occur prior.”
The FBI began surveilling Prieto in January and on Jan. 21 he revealed to the source and an undercover FBI agent, who was pretending to be the source’s friend, that he needed their help to execute a mass shooting at a rap concert in Atlanta. Prieto said, per the affidavit,
“The reason I say Atlanta. Why, why is Georgia such a f——up state now? When I was a kid that was one of the most conservative states in the country. Why is it not now? Because as the crime got worse in L.A., St. Louis, and all these other cities, all the [N-words] moved out of those [places] and moved to Atlanta. That’s why it isn’t so great anymore. And they’ve been there for a couple, several years.”
He sold a firearm to an undercover agent for $2,000 in February.
The following month, Prieto told the source and undercover agent that the targeted event would be a rap concert at State Farm Arena on May 14 and May 15, which is where and when Bad Bunny, who is Puerto Rican, was performing.
He also noted that he wanted to target a rap concert because there would be lots of African American people there. He was going to leave conservative flags at the scene afterward.
If he’s found guilty, he could get up to 15 years in prison, fined $250,000, or both, for each of the charges against him.
